Portable intelligent shopping device

1. A mobile information processing device for use in a grocery store, the mobile information processing device comprising:
- a housing in a form of a wristwatch;
a memory for storing a shopping list and an electronic route map of the grocery store, a private key of a shopper and a certificate;
a processor operatively coupled with the memory,wherein the processor is configured to download the electronic route map of the grocery store and then, using this route map, rearrange shopping list items so that they track aisles in the grocery store, according to a set route; and
a user interface operatively coupled with a memory storing display driver, said user interface comprising;
a high resolution display screen comprising;
a touch-sensitive screen for entering a personal identification code of the user;
a scrolling-wheel input device;
the display driver driving the display screen configured to display;
purchase item information of a selected item;
a bar code encoding a payment message and the shopper'"'"'s certificate for the selected item for purchase; and
the price of the selected item together with an accept/reject icon that the shopper can manipulate with the touch-sensitive screen; and
a short-range transmitter for transmitting signals comprising the shopping list;
wherein the mobile information processing device is programmed to transmit signals that flag any items on the shopping list that are in close proximity to the short range transmitter by causing the flagged items to light up in order to alert the shopper to a location of the item; and
wherein the mobile information processing device is programmed to dynamically re-compute the shopping list to track the items according to a new route when the shopper deviates from the set route.

Abstract
A mobile information processing device includes a display driver for displaying a bar code, the bar code including a representation of a user'"'"'s acceptance of a price requested by a store for a selected item for purchase. The bar code may be one-dimensional or two-dimensional.
